The invention relates to a process for the preparation of m-toluenediamine, wherein a) hydrogenating dinitrotoluene in the presence of a catalyst and separating the resulting reaction mixture from catalyst, water and optionally solvent to give crude toluenediamine, and b) the crude toluenediamine is separated by distillation in a dividing wall column, wherein at least four product streams P1 - P4 are obtained, wherein the product stream P1 is a low boiler-containing stream, and the product stream P2 is an o-toluenediamine-containing stream, and the product stream P3 is a stream containing m-toluenediamine, and the product stream P4 is a high boiler and m-toluenediamine-containing stream. |
